MILWAUKEE -- Milwaukee police say a vehicle that fled from officers on Wednesday, May 11th crashed near Dr. Martin Luther King Jr. Drive and Auer Avenue.
It happened just before 5:00 p.m.
Police say officers observed a black BMW driving erratically on 2nd Street, between Burleigh and Auer, and officers tried to stop the vehicle. The vehicle then ran the stop sign at MLK and Auer -- striking another vehicle in the intersection.
Inside that vehicle was a 67-year-old woman and an 11-year-old girl. Both suffered minor injuries.
The suspect, a 23-year-old man, ran from the scene, police say. He was armed with a handgun.
Police were able to take him into custody near 4th Street and Auer Avenue. He sustained minor injuries in the crash.
A second person was arrested for attempting to interfere in a police investigation, police said.
